Originally posted by BBorges:
How long is the original cable ??
Are you guys buying extensions ???
Is that necessary ??
Hardware specs & cable lengths
It seems that the length of the cable depends on what interface you're getting.
Model ISO: 7 feet
Model iMax: 7.5 feet
Model Blue Route, VPW, PWM, iTrans, dual combo, triple combo: 7 feet total
Model Tricom: 10 feet
Optional USB adapter: 21 inches
The standard connector is a regular 9 pin serial connector (RS-232). I'm getting a USB adapter just so I can connect/remove things quickly.

Originally posted by BBorges: Ooops.. that info was right there...
Lazy boy i am !!
Hey.. which one is better: tricom or the triple combo ??
Lol, it happens.
As for the Tricom and triple combo, the Tricom connector is better if you just want to quickly plug and play. If you don't mind storing 3 different connectors and taking the time to dis/connect adapters when switching to different cars, then you can save a chunk of money with the triple combo.
I'm lazy, so I went for the Tricom.
